Lead costs change based on location and channel. Roofing leads typically cost $150 to $300 each. Prices can range from $20 to $500 depending on the source.

Focus on cost per booked job, not just cost per lead. A cheap lead source can look good at first, but if the leads are low intent or shared with other contractors, your true cost goes up fast. To learn more about lead pricing models, see our guide on how to buy roofing leads.

The best strategy usually combines short-term and long-term channels. Paid search and Local Service Ads create fast opportunities. SEO, reviews, and referrals build lower-cost results over time.
Converting inspections into jobs requires marketing that builds trust. Do thorough inspections with high-quality photos and clear documentation. Professionalism is what closes the homeowner.

Conversion also depends on speed. Roofing contractors that answer fast, confirm appointments quickly, and present findings clearly close more jobs than companies that wait too long to follow up.

Estimating software helps create accurate quotes quickly. Property intelligence platforms give you data on roof age, permits, and home value to qualify leads in your service area before you spend time on them.

Technology should also help you measure which channels actually produce revenue. A good CRM should show where your leads came from, how quickly they were answered, and which estimates turned into jobs.
Another way to increase ROI is to separate campaigns by service type. Roof repair, roof replacement, residential, commercial, and storm damage jobs need different messaging and budgets. Splitting them gives you better control over lead quality.
Many roofing contractors assume they need more leads, when the real problem is converting the leads they already have. Faster response, better inspections, and stronger follow-up improve results before you spend a dollar more on marketing.

Exclusive roofing leads go only to your business, not shared with other contractors. This raises your closing rate because you are not competing against other roofers for the same homeowner. Exclusive leads usually cost more, but they often convert better.

Digital advertising like Google Ads and Local Service Ads can generate leads within days. SEO strategies usually take 2 to 3 months but provide stronger long-term value.
Pay per call roofing leads can create opportunities quickly, especially for urgent searches like leaks, storm damage, and emergency repairs.
